Sinusitis, of any or all of the parasinus system is uncomfortable and the ENT needs to accurately diagnose the reason, be it anatomical, allergic or pathogenic. CPAP treatment is rx'd for severe sleep apnea, so i see no compelling reason to stop using it, nasal breathing will be inhibited, bit still pushing through. I feel you should stay with the cpap.
